So I reached out to Acura about implementing full screen CarPlay in my 2022 and this is the response:
“Thank you for contacting American Honda Motor Co., Inc regarding your feedback about the full screen display for the Apple Carplay for the 2022 RDX. We want to thank you for providing us the opportunity to respond to your message.
Thank you for your inquiry regarding a potential update to merge the A-zone and B-zone into a full-screen experience. Currently, there is no information about an update to merge the A-zone and B-zone to create on full screen.”

I didn't see a more recent post or thread on this topic, by my 2024 RDX Advance received an OTA update today that included full-screen Android auto! Waze looks great in full-screen mode. I didn't capture the update data and have no idea when it might have come out as I haven't checked for updates in a couple months.
